Output 587a8de53114ca5a28b4d04c82bf7c2cb505f8ff182ba4f93a86693e169eb039:0

value
65236730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ca4543b78afb580389baf4e6305600796a57ab98 OP_EQUAL
address
3L8XPsoPhta58wRDmWy3eMxt5NWJZP3DNW
transaction
587a8de53114ca5a28b4d04c82bf7c2cb505f8ff182ba4f93a86693e169eb039
spent
true